Samsung Galaxy A52 5G is much better than realme GT 5G, having a score of 91.3 against 74.8. Both of these phones work with Android OS, but Samsung Galaxy A52 5G has a newer 12 version while realme GT 5G has Android 11. The Samsung Galaxy A52 5G construction has the same thickness than realme GT 5G, but it's a little heavier.
Realme GT 5G has a bit faster CPU than Galaxy A52 5G, and although they both have a Octa-Core processing unit, the realme GT 5G also has 2 GB more RAM. Realme GT 5G counts with a little sharper display than Galaxy A52 5G, because although it has a bit smaller display, and they both have exactly the same resolution of 1080 x 2400 pixels, the realme GT 5G also counts with a little bit better number of pixels in each inch of screen.
The Samsung Galaxy A52 5G features a way bigger storage capacity to install applications and games than realme GT 5G, and although they both have exactly the same 128 GB internal memory, the Samsung Galaxy A52 5G also has a slot for external memory cards that allows a maximum of 1 TB. Realme GT 5G captures a bit better pictures and videos than Galaxy A52 5G, and although they both have the same (4K) video quality, the same aperture, a same size back-facing camera sensor and the same resolution back facing camera, the realme GT 5G also has faster video frame rate.
Realme GT 5G and Samsung Galaxy A52 5G count with extremely similar battery performance.
